Cut papers and arranged like the MMSC11 sketch. Embossed flower with gold embossing powder and watercolored. Cut leaves out of gold paper with Nestabilities leaf die. Used Martha Stewart butterfly punch and gold 1/2 balls Glitterglue on leaves and flower.
